How Audio Technica Products Work

Audio Technica headphones use dynamic drivers and planar magnetic technology to reproduce sound accurately. Their microphones employ condenser and dynamic capsules to capture vocals and instruments with clarity.

Turntables from Audio Technica feature direct-drive and belt-drive mechanisms for vinyl playback. The direct-drive models provide instant start capabilities, while belt-drive versions reduce motor vibrations for audiophile listening.
